Cooking class: learn how to cook traditional & innovative Italian recipes from a local Cesarina

Shared Experience
Your experience
  • Aperitif with local specialties
  • Ravioli
  • Tagliatelle
  • Tiramisu

We will begin with a welcome drink accompanied by a good glass of Prosecco.

First we will make tiramisu together, the quintessential Italian dessert, which will rest in the refrigerator waiting to be enjoyed. Then we will move on to the heart of the experience: we will prepare the dough for tagliatelle and ravioli together. Next, we will turn our attention to preparing the ravioli filling as we put a delicious tomato, sausage and rosemary ragout to cook. We will enjoy everything together with a selection of local wines. I look forward to welcoming you to an environment with attention to detail, to share tradition, conviviality and passion for cooking!

I love my kitchen both as a space and as a working environment. I enjoy getting my hands in the dough to make pasta, including thin sheets and shortcrust pastry. Being Tuscan, my cuisine is a blend of Tuscan and Emiliana traditions. From the typical lasagna and tagliatelle to the classic Tuscan pappa al pomodoro, my kitchen represents a fusion of these regional influences. The journey through traditional flavors continues with favorites like tiramisu and the iconic Prato biscuits, perfect for dipping into Vin Santo. My kitchen reflects my passion for tradition and the joy of sharing these gastronomic pleasures with others.
